About this listing

The Property A covered colonnade runs along the front of the house and gives the entrance an appropriately grand feel, while the front door opens directly into the wonderfully light kitchen/family/dining room. At approximately 31'3" x 21'4", this is a huge and exceptionally versatile space, comfortably doubling as a second sitting room as well as the heart of the home. The room has been designed to make full use of its scale. A vaulted ceiling rises above exposed black steel arches, with a large roof lantern drawing daylight down through the centre of the room. At the rear, an enormous glazed opening and double doors connect the space straight to the garden. The exceptional floor-to-ceiling height adds to the feeling of space here and is a feature that continues throughout the house. The bespoke German-made kitchen itself is sleek and deliberately understated, with a wall of full-height cabinetry and integrated appliances sitting opposite a substantial island. There’s room for stools, sofas and a full dining table without any of it feeling squeezed in. It is one enormous, sociable space that works equally well for a Tuesday evening as it does with a house full of people, with underfloor heating adding an extra layer of comfort. An internal hall leads through to the sitting room, and it’s a beauty. At approximately 18'1" x 16'0", there’s room for proper sofas rather than carefully measured furniture, while its dual-aspect windows bring in plenty of light and offer views to both the front and rear. Plantation shutters provide a smart finishing touch, while bespoke shelving and cabinetry flank the central chimney breast and give the room a polished feel without losing any of its character. Practicalities haven’t been forgotten either. A separate utility room sits just off the kitchen and houses the boiler, which has been replaced within the past year, while a ground-floor cloakroom completes this level. The staircase rises through an impressive double-height void to the first floor, where the principal suite occupies a remarkable amount of space. The bedroom itself measures around 22'3" x 18'4" and is dual aspect, with windows overlooking both the front and rear. Plantation shutters, a pair of sizeable built-in wardrobes, excellent floor space and a dedicated dressing area make this an especially impressive room. Alongside is a contemporary en-suite shower room, finished with a large walk-in shower, metro tiling and contrasting dark walls. Continue upstairs and there are two further double bedrooms, each approximately 18'4" x 10'9". Both make clever use of the upper-floor architecture, with dormer windows, plantation shutters and plenty of room for wardrobes, desks and larger beds. A family bathroom, complete with bath and shower over, serves this floor. The house also has a substantial boarded loft space, providing plenty of useful additional storage. The result is a house that feels far bigger than the bedroom count might suggest – three genuinely substantial floors, with exceptionally generous ceiling heights and very little space wasted on rooms you won’t actually use. The Outside The front of the house is every bit as handsome as the inside, with its red-brick façade, white-painted colonnade and mature planting creating a particularly smart first impression. A substantial paved and gravelled frontage provides plenty of off-road parking without dominating the approach to the house, together with a 7kW fast EV charger. To the rear, the garden has been designed with easy living in mind. There’s a large expanse of low-maintenance lawn, contemporary paving and a substantial raised decked seating area extending across the full width of the garden – a very good spot for summer dinners, drinks or doing absolutely nothing. Timber fencing gives the garden a good degree of privacy, while mature trees beyond provide a leafy backdrop that softens the whole space. Direct access from the kitchen/family/dining room means inside and outside work particularly well together; throw those doors open and the entertaining space simply carries on into the garden. There is also gated side access and a high-quality modern galvanised metal garden shed, which will remain at the property. The Area Whitmore Drive sits to the north of Colchester, giving you a useful combination of everyday amenities and straightforward access into the city. Colchester railway station is around 1.3 miles away, making this a particularly handy spot for anyone needing regular rail connections. Families are well catered for locally too. Camulos Academy is approximately 0.2 miles away, with Myland Community Primary School around 0.5 miles away, while further primary and secondary options can be found across the surrounding area. For day-to-day essentials, there are shops and convenience stores close by, while Colchester itself provides the much bigger selection you’d expect – shopping, restaurants, cafés, leisure facilities and, of course, all the history that comes with living in Britain’s first city. David Lloyd Colchester is approximately a three-minute drive or seven-minute walk away, offering a gym, spa, indoor and outdoor swimming pools, tennis, padel and family and fitness facilities. The Northern Gateway is similarly close, again around a three-minute drive or seven-minute walk away, with its cinema, bowling alley, restaurants and further leisure facilities. The house is also particularly well placed for the A12, which can be reached within approximately two or three minutes, while the beautiful countryside and villages of Dedham Vale are only a short drive away. It’s a location that makes a lot of sense: close enough to everything you need, well placed for the station and major road connections, yet with the space and scale of a home that feels rather removed from the usual city house.
